Ingredients for - Italian flounder

1. Flounder 1 PC.
2. Cherry tomatoes 6 PC.
3. Leek 1 PC.
4. Marjoram 0.5 Tsp
5. Capers 1 tbsp
6. Olive oil 2 tbsp
7. Salt taste
8. Black pepper taste

How to cook deliciously - Italian flounder

1 . Stage

At the flounder, cut off the head, tail and all the fins. Rub with salt, pepper and marjoram.

2 . Stage

Chop the onion and fry a little on a little olive oil.

3 . Stage

Lubricate the baking dish with the remaining olive oil, put the flounder on it, and the fried onions, cherry tomatoes and capers cut in half.

4 . Stage

Bake at 200 degrees for 30 minutes. Serve hot.

Flounder in Italian is very juicy, aromatic and tasty. Cooking such a fish is very simple and quick, use your favorite spices for cooking, and you can also pour a little lemon juice over the carcass. If you don’t have any cherry tomatoes on hand, then you can safely use ordinary ones. For this dish, you can take a whole carcass or ready-made fillet. Flounder is perfect for any side dish, as well as a festive table decoration.
